How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Chico?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Chico Studio Apartments | $1,377 | $750 | $1,794 |
Chico 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,339 | $690 | $2,049 |
Chico 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,453 | $539 | $2,750 |
Chico 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,657 | $665 | $2,800 |
Chico 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,273 | $580 | $2,980 |
Chico 5 Bedroom Apartments | $806 | $806 | $806 |

Chico Overview
The city of Chico sits at the North-Eastern extreme of the Sacramento Valley in California, between the Sierra Nevada mountain range and the Sacramento River.

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
